Cleaning Instructions
CAUTION: DO NOT ALLOW WATER TO RUN INTO THE
INTERIOR OF THE FAN AS THIS COULD CREATE A FIRE OR
ELECTRIC SHOCK HAZARD. THE FAN MOTOR IS FACTORY
LUBRICATED FOR LIFE AND WILL REQUIRE NO FURTHER
LUBRICATION. NO OTHER USER MAINTENANCE IS REQUIRED
OR RECOMMENDED. IF SERVICE IS REQUIRED, SEND YOUR
FAN TO THE NEAREST AUTHORIZED SERVICE CENTER.
To Store
1. Follow cleaning instructions 1-4 above.
2. Retain the original packaging to store your fan.
3. Always store in a cool and dry place.
4. Never store while still plugged in.
5. Never wrap cord tightly around the fan or put any stress on the
cord where it enters the fan as it could cause the cord to fray
or break.

1. Always unplug the fan before cleaning. Always disconnect
the cord from the electrical outlet before cleaning your fan.
2. To clean between the grilles that covers the air intake. We
recommend using a pipe cleaner, exible dustwand, vacuum
cleaner or compressed air to gently remove the dust. Dust
may be removed by using a vacuum cleaner along the back of
the fan where the plastic grille Use only a soft, damp cloth to
gently wipe the outer surfaces of the fan clean and dry
thoroughly with a soft dry cloth before operating the fan.
3. Do not use harsh cleaners or materials to clean this unit,
doing so will cause damage.
4. DO NOT immerse the fan in water and never allow water to
drip into the motor housing.
5. DO NOT use gasoline, paint thinner or other chemicals to
clean the fan.
6. The fan may be stored assembled and covered to protect it
from dust.
